Article continues below this ad Cost Plus Drugs says it sells “more than 700 of the most commonly prescribed generic medications.” It doesn’t sell any brand-name drugs or specialty drugs.
Cuban’s Cost Plus Drugs company, a public benefit corporation in Dallas, Texas, provides generic drugs at lower prices by eliminating middlemen and using a cost-plus pricing strategy.
